Orange bloods fall short of projections, succumb to Blue Falcons in 157.1-100.8 rout

There's no way around it, Orange bloods underperformed, at least according to projections, as Blue Falcons cruised to a 157.1-100.8 victory. Blue Falcons took a 10.0-point lead on Thursday behind Brandon McManus and never let it go. Jared Goff (202 Pass Yds, 2 Pass TDs) and A.J. Green (7 Rec, 117 Rec Yds) did everything they could for Orange bloods in defeat. Blue Falcons (4-3) will look to sustain their winning ways against Nightmares, while Orange bloods (2-5) will face Vandals in an effort to get back in the win column.
